Recipe for Boneless Chicken Masala

Ingredients

  • 3 tbsp ghee (clarified butter), or oil
  • 1 small onion , finely chopped
  • 1 stick cinnamon
  • 2 cardamom pods
  • 4 cloves
  • 1 tsp fennel seeds
  • 2cm piece root ginger , very finely chopped
  • 2 garlic cloves , crushed
  • 1 tsp turmeric powder
  • 1 tsp ground coriander
  • ¾ tsp chilli powder
  • 1 tsp tomato puree
  • oil
  • 2 skinless chicken breasts , cut into chunks
  • 1 chopped tomato
  • a handful of coriander leaves, chopped

Cooking Directions

Heat the ghee in a large heavy pan, add the chopped onion and stir for a minute with the heat on high. Turn the heat to low, add the Cinnamon, cardamom, cloves and fennel seeds, stir for 5 minutes.

Add the ginger and garlic and cook for another 5 minutes on low, stirring occasionally to make sure nothing catches. Then add the turmeric, ground coriander and chilli powder and fry gently for a minute.

Add the tomato puree and stir in enough hot water to make a sauce. Bring to the boil and simmer, stirring occasionally for 20 minutes. Season with salt.

Heat a little oil in a large heavy frying pan and stir-fry the chicken pieces until they turn white.

Add the chicken and chopped tomato to the sauce and simmer gently for 10 minutes until the chicken is cooked, stirring from time to time.

Sprinkle with the coriander and serve with plain rice
